Why AI matters at this scale

Auto Trader Classics operates a specialized online marketplace for classic and collector vehicles, a niche within the broader automotive e-commerce sector. With 201-500 employees and a digital-first business model, the company sits in a sweet spot for AI adoption: large enough to have meaningful data assets and technical infrastructure, yet agile enough to implement changes without the bureaucratic friction of a Fortune 500 enterprise. The classic car market relies heavily on subjective expertise — appraisals, authenticity verification, and pricing all depend on human judgment that is difficult to scale. AI offers a path to augment this expertise, reduce operational costs, and create faster, more consistent experiences for buyers and sellers.

The data advantage

After nearly five decades in business, Auto Trader Classics has accumulated a rich repository of vehicle listings, high-resolution photographs, transaction histories, and user behavior patterns. This data is fuel for machine learning models that can learn to recognize vehicle conditions, detect anomalies, and predict market values. Unlike many mid-market companies that struggle with data silos, an online marketplace naturally centralizes its most valuable data within its platform, lowering the barrier to AI implementation.

Three concrete AI opportunities with ROI framing

Computer vision for automated vehicle appraisal represents the highest-leverage opportunity. Classic car valuation today requires human experts to examine photos for rust, modifications, originality, and overall condition — a time-intensive process that limits throughput. A computer vision model trained on thousands of graded listings could provide instant preliminary appraisals, flagging potential issues for human review. The ROI comes from reducing appraisal turnaround from days to minutes, increasing listing volume, and capturing sellers who might otherwise go to competitors offering instant valuations.

Intelligent fraud detection addresses a persistent pain point in online vehicle marketplaces. Scam listings, VIN cloning, and misrepresented vehicles erode trust and create liability. Machine learning models can analyze listing text, photo metadata, seller behavior patterns, and payment signals to flag suspicious activity in real time. The ROI is measured in reduced chargebacks, lower manual review costs, and preserved marketplace reputation — a critical asset in the trust-dependent classic car community.

Personalized recommendation engines can increase buyer engagement and conversion rates. By analyzing browsing history, saved searches, and demographic signals, the platform can surface relevant vehicles that buyers might otherwise miss. For a marketplace where inventory is unique and turnover is slower than mass-market used cars, keeping buyers engaged through intelligent recommendations directly impacts revenue. Even a modest improvement in conversion rate translates to significant transaction fee income.

Deployment risks specific to this size band

Mid-market companies face distinct AI deployment challenges. Data quality is often inconsistent — listing photos vary in resolution, lighting, and angles, which can degrade model performance. Talent acquisition is another hurdle; competing with tech giants for machine learning engineers requires creative compensation and compelling mission-driven recruiting. Integration with legacy systems, potentially including older listing databases or CRM tools, can create technical debt that slows deployment. Finally, model interpretability matters: classic car experts will resist black-box valuations they cannot explain to customers. A phased approach starting with assistive AI that augments rather than replaces human judgment will mitigate adoption risk while building organizational confidence.
